US Cotton Crop Progress Continues Despite Delays in Texas


Cotton planting across the US is steadily advancing in most states, although progress has been hampered by weather-related challenges in some key production areas. According to the USDA's latest crop progress report, 86% of the nation's intended cotton acreage had been planted by June 14. While this figure is two percentage points below the five-year average, it is an improvement over the 84% recorded at the same time last year.


USDA meteorologist Brad Rippey noted that planting is complete in states like Arizona, California, and Missouri, with 100% of the intended acreage already sown. However, Texas—the nation's largest cotton-producing state—is still lagging behind the usual pace.


According to Rippey, Texas is a key state trailing its five-year average by at least five percentage points. Planting in the state is 80% complete so far, compared to the normal average of 85%. Heavy rains in recent weeks have disrupted field operations, slowing the pace of late-season planting. However, the abundant moisture could prove beneficial for crop establishment and early growth moving forward.


Alongside planting, crop development is also progressing. By June 14, 19% of the national cotton crop had reached the squaring stage—two percentage points ahead of the five-year average and one percentage point ahead of last year. Squaring is the critical stage when flower buds begin to develop on the plants.


Arizona leads in this regard, with 44% of the crop having reached the squaring stage. Meanwhile, boll formation has begun in approximately 2% of the cotton crop nationwide; this figure is one percentage point lower than both the five-year average and last year's level.


Experts believe that weather conditions in the coming weeks will determine the trajectory of US cotton production. Farmers and market analysts are keeping a close watch on crop progress and yield potential.
